summaryrefslogtreecommitdiffstats
path: root/drivers/net/usb/r8152_shield.c
diff options
context:
space:
mode:
authorhayeswang <hayeswang@realtek.com>2013-08-16 04:09:33 -0400
committerVladislav Zhurba <vzhurba@nvidia.com>2018-02-01 16:57:58 -0500
commit7287d104c8f5fa72a3bf891a9ede9516c9d8bf20 (patch)
treec4c25c0b42aa3f6641e1b0d2c00207be5c28deea /drivers/net/usb/r8152_shield.c
parentdba0c04d652f0ed4d502de951ae2bc2c33a3a3a6 (diff)
r8152: replace void * with struct r8152 *
Change the type of contex of tx_agg and rx_agg from void * to staruc r8152 *. Signed-off-by: Hayes Wang <hayeswang@realtek.com> Signed-off-by: David S. Miller <davem@davemloft.net> Signed-off-by: Preetham Chandru R <pchandru@nvidia.com> (cherry picked from commit dff4e8ad88f164edc0a31e178812b99eede3bd22) Change-Id: I12f7af539fa5e5dec9fbe405ed83f91c465139f9 Reviewed-on: http://git-master/r/369990 Tested-by: Aly Hirani <ahirani@nvidia.com> GVS: Gerrit_Virtual_Submit Reviewed-by: Venkat Moganty <vmoganty@nvidia.com>
Diffstat (limited to 'drivers/net/usb/r8152_shield.c')
-rw-r--r--drivers/net/usb/r8152_shield.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/drivers/net/usb/r8152_shield.c b/drivers/net/usb/r8152_shield.c
index c13662b31..a18f02daf 100644
--- a/drivers/net/usb/r8152_shield.c
+++ b/drivers/net/usb/r8152_shield.c
@@ -329,10 +329,12 @@ struct tx_desc {
329#define IPV6_CS (1 << 28) /* Calculate IPv6 checksum */ 329#define IPV6_CS (1 << 28) /* Calculate IPv6 checksum */
330}; 330};
331 331
332struct r8152;
333
332struct rx_agg { 334struct rx_agg {
333 struct list_head list; 335 struct list_head list;
334 struct urb *urb; 336 struct urb *urb;
335 void *context; 337 struct r8152 *context;
336 void *buffer; 338 void *buffer;
337 void *head; 339 void *head;
338}; 340};
@@ -340,7 +342,7 @@ struct rx_agg {
340struct tx_agg { 342struct tx_agg {
341 struct list_head list; 343 struct list_head list;
342 struct urb *urb; 344 struct urb *urb;
343 void *context; 345 struct r8152 *context;
344 void *buffer; 346 void *buffer;
345 void *head; 347 void *head;
346 u32 skb_num; 348 u32 skb_num;